MEMPHIS, TN (abc24.com) - The fourth and final suspect accused of beating a Mud Island resident and robbing him and his roommate has been arrested.
On April 11 just before 11 p.m., the victim had just arrived at his home on Island Park Drive and was getting his trash can when he was approached by two male suspects. One suspect beat the victim in the head repeatedly with a gun and the other suspect dragged him into the garage.
While two suspects held the victim to the ground in the garage, two more suspects went inside and searched the home. They kicked in the door to an upstairs bedroom where the victim's roommate was forced at gunpoint down into the garage and to the floor.
The victims were robbed of several electronics, wine and cash, which the suspects loaded in the back of a black Lincoln Zephyr and fled the scene.
The beating victim was taken to Methodist Central where he is awaiting surgery. The other robbery victim was not injured.
Using tracking software for one of the stolen iPhones, officers soon located and arrested 21-year-old Adrian Henderson and 20-year-old Devaughn Edwards. Police arrested a third suspect, 20-year-old Glenn Wynn, on April 17.
21-year-old Martrell Cortez Holloway, was arrested on April 18.
All four suspects are charged with Aggravated Robbery, Especially Aggravated Robbery, Especially Aggravated Kidnapping and Especially Aggravated Burglary.
